What are postive and negative connotations for "to be common"?

English
1 answer:
faust18 [17]3 years ago
3 0
Positive connotations would be that there is as sense of normalcy and acceptance of everyday life.

I find it much easier to argue the negative connotations that is implies an underwhelming sense of being mundane and boring, it could like to low status socially or financially or it could also suggest an insignificance.
